The Downfall of Power Abusers: A Cautionary Tale of Jallianwala Bagh Massacre


A cruel hand ruled,

Hearts filled with dread.

People gathered, voices raised,

In Jallianwala Bagh, a peaceful maze.


Bullets rained down, a deadly shower,

Innocent souls, stripped of their power.

Thousands fell, with wounds so deep,

A nation watched, and started to weep.


We remember the lost, their silent plea,

A turning point, for all to see.

Their sacrifice burns, a guiding light,

In India's journey, toward freedom's might.


Tyrants may rise, with hearts of stone,

But people's spirit will be known.

Oppression's grip, a cruel embrace,

But uprising dawns, at its own pace.


For power abused, will surely fall,

The people's will, stands strong for all.

Their struggle ends, with victory's call.
